More than of a third of football fans are pirates

More than a third of Premier League football fans say they regularly watch matches live online via unofficial streams, according to a  recent BBC survey. The poll suggests younger adults are most likely to say they stream matches via unauthorised providers. Nearly a quarter of all fans surveyed regularly watch matches online via special technology, […]

West Ham have sold out

West Ham have announced that the Club has sold out of all 52,000 Season Tickets available for the 2017/18 Premier League campaign. Over 5,000 Hammers supporters have snapped up all available tickets in just over two weeks since they opened to the those on the 55,000 Waiting List. A record ninety percent of existing season […]
